Twitch chat bot: !skip → MPD next-track via IRC

Self-hosted async Python bot, runs as systemd --user unit
(obs-twitch-bot.service, sibling to obs-mpd-bridge). Connects to Twitch IRC
over TLS as vault118, listens in #ophi118, advances MPD on !skip and posts
the new track back to chat. 5s cooldown swallows skip-spam silently.

Strips Unicode Tags-block codepoints (U+E0000–U+E007F) before matching the
command so Twitch's anti-duplicate suffix doesn't break every-other !skip
when the broadcaster fires the same command twice in a row.

Bot account is separate (vault118) to keep the broadcaster's display name
out of bot replies; .env holds access token + refresh token + client id
(refresh + client id stored for future token rotation, unused today).

#!/usr/bin/env python3
"""
Twitch chat → MPD control bot.
Connects to Twitch IRC over TLS, joins the configured channel, and on `!skip`
advances MPD to the next track. The new track shows up on stream because
bridges/mpd-state.py is already broadcasting MPD state to the loading overlay.
Reads .env from the same directory:
TWITCH_ACCESS_TOKEN chat OAuth token (with or without `oauth:` prefix)
TWITCH_NICK bot login name (lowercase)
TWITCH_CHANNEL channel to join, no leading `#` — defaults to TWITCH_NICK
TWITCH_REFRESH_TOKEN and TWITCH_CLIENT_ID are also stored in .env (paired with
the access token at generation time) but the bot doesn't use them yet — token
refresh would land here later if access tokens start expiring mid-stream.
"""
import asyncio
import os
import ssl
import sys
import time
from pathlib import Path
from mpd.asyncio import MPDClient
HERE = Path(__file__).resolve().parent
ENV = HERE / ".env"
MPD_HOST = os.environ.get("MPD_HOST", "localhost")
MPD_PORT = int(os.environ.get("MPD_PORT", "6600"))
IRC_HOST = "irc.chat.twitch.tv"
IRC_PORT = 6697
PING_TIMEOUT = 360.0 # twitch PINGs ~every 5min; reconnect if silent longer
SKIP_COOLDOWN = 5.0 # seconds between successful !skip invocations
# Set TWITCH_BOT_DEBUG=1 (env or .env) to dump every received IRC line. Useful
# when a brand-new bot account looks "connected" but doesn't see chat — Twitch
# silently degrades unverified accounts in ways that don't surface as errors.
DEBUG_RAW = os.environ.get("TWITCH_BOT_DEBUG", "").strip() not in ("", "0", "false")
# ─── tiny .env loader ───────────────────────────────────────────────────────
def load_env(path: Path) -> dict:
"""KEY=VALUE lines, # comments, optional surrounding quotes. Avoids a
python-dotenv dependency for three vars."""
out = {}
if not path.exists():
return out
for raw in path.read_text().splitlines():
line = raw.strip()
if not line or line.startswith("#") or "=" not in line:
continue
k, _, v = line.partition("=")
out[k.strip()] = v.strip().strip('"').strip("'")
return out
# ─── MPD ────────────────────────────────────────────────────────────────────
class Mpd:
"""One shared MPDClient with reconnect-on-failure.
python-mpd2's asyncio client doesn't auto-reconnect, so each command is
wrapped to retry once after dropping the connection — covers MPD
restarts and idle-socket timeouts without surfacing transient errors.
"""
def __init__(self):
self._cli = None
self._lock = asyncio.Lock()
async def _ensure(self):
if self._cli is None:
cli = MPDClient()
await cli.connect(MPD_HOST, MPD_PORT)
self._cli = cli
async def skip(self) -> str:
async with self._lock:
last = None
for attempt in (1, 2):
try:
await self._ensure()
await self._cli.next()
return _fmt_song(await self._cli.currentsong())
except Exception as e:
last = e
self._cli = None # force reconnect on retry
raise last # type: ignore[misc]
def _fmt_song(song: dict) -> str:
artist = song.get("artist") or song.get("albumartist") or ""
title = song.get("title") or song.get("file", "").rsplit("/", 1)[-1]
if isinstance(artist, list): artist = ", ".join(a for a in artist if a)
if isinstance(title, list): title = title[0] if title else ""
out = f"{artist}{title}".strip("")
return out or "(unknown track)"
# ─── Twitch IRC ─────────────────────────────────────────────────────────────
class TwitchBot:
def __init__(self, nick: str, token: str, channel: str, mpd: Mpd):
self.nick = nick.lower()
self.token = token if token.startswith("oauth:") else f"oauth:{token}"
self.channel = "#" + channel.lower().lstrip("#")
self.mpd = mpd
self._last_skip = 0.0
async def _send(self, writer: asyncio.StreamWriter, raw: str):
writer.write((raw + "\r\n").encode("utf-8"))
await writer.drain()
async def _say(self, writer: asyncio.StreamWriter, msg: str):
# twitch chat lines max ~500 chars; truncate defensively, strip newlines
msg = msg.replace("\r", " ").replace("\n", " ")[:480]
await self._send(writer, f"PRIVMSG {self.channel} :{msg}")
async def run(self):
"""Connect/auth/listen loop with quiet exponential backoff.
Mirrors the connect-quietly pattern in bridges/mpd-state.py:
first failure prints once, then silent retry until the connection
comes back. Auth failure is fatal — no point retrying with a bad token.
"""
backoff = 2
BACKOFF_MAX = 30
prev_status = None # None | "up" | "down"
ctx = ssl.create_default_context()
while True:
try:
reader, writer = await asyncio.open_connection(
IRC_HOST, IRC_PORT, ssl=ctx,
)
try:
await self._send(writer, f"PASS {self.token}")
await self._send(writer, f"NICK {self.nick}")
await self._send(writer, f"JOIN {self.channel}")
if prev_status != "up":
print(f"[twitch] connected → {self.channel} as {self.nick}",
flush=True)
prev_status = "up"
backoff = 2
while True:
line_bytes = await asyncio.wait_for(
reader.readline(), timeout=PING_TIMEOUT,
)
if not line_bytes:
raise ConnectionError("server closed connection")
line = line_bytes.decode("utf-8", errors="replace").rstrip("\r\n")
await self._handle(writer, line)
finally:
writer.close()
try:
await writer.wait_closed()
except Exception:
pass
except RuntimeError as e:
# auth-failed and similar fatals — let systemd flag it
print(f"[twitch] fatal: {e}", file=sys.stderr, flush=True)
raise
except (asyncio.TimeoutError, ConnectionError, OSError) as e:
if prev_status == "up":
print(f"[twitch] disconnected ({type(e).__name__}: {e}) — retrying",
flush=True)
elif prev_status is None:
print(f"[twitch] unreachable ({type(e).__name__}) — will retry silently",
flush=True)
prev_status = "down"
await asyncio.sleep(backoff)
backoff = min(backoff * 2, BACKOFF_MAX)
async def _handle(self, writer: asyncio.StreamWriter, line: str):
if DEBUG_RAW:
print(f"[rx] {line}", flush=True)
# PING/PONG keepalive — twitch sends `PING :tmi.twitch.tv` periodically
if line.startswith("PING "):
await self._send(writer, "PONG " + line[5:])
return
# NOTICE on bad creds: ":tmi.twitch.tv NOTICE * :Login authentication failed"
if " NOTICE " in line and "authentication failed" in line.lower():
raise RuntimeError("twitch auth failed — check TWITCH_KEY / TWITCH_NICK")
# PRIVMSG format: ":user!user@user.tmi.twitch.tv PRIVMSG #chan :body"
if " PRIVMSG " not in line:
return
try:
prefix, rest = line.split(" PRIVMSG ", 1)
user = prefix[1:].split("!", 1)[0]
_, _, body = rest.partition(":")
except ValueError:
return
# Twitch's anti-duplicate logic appends an invisible Tags-block
# codepoint (U+E0000U+E007F) to back-to-back identical messages
# from the same sender within ~30s. Without stripping it, every
# other `!skip` in a series silently fails to match.
body = "".join(c for c in body if not (0xE0000 <= ord(c) <= 0xE007F))
head = body.strip().split(" ", 1)[0].lower()
if head == "!skip":
await self._cmd_skip(writer, user)
async def _cmd_skip(self, writer: asyncio.StreamWriter, user: str):
# Silent rate-limit so a flurry of !skip from chat doesn't multi-skip
# or spam the channel with replies. First click within the window wins.
now = time.monotonic()
if now - self._last_skip < SKIP_COOLDOWN:
return
try:
now_playing = await self.mpd.skip()
except Exception as e:
print(f"[skip] failed for @{user}: {type(e).__name__}: {e}", flush=True)
await self._say(writer, f"@{user} couldn't skip — MPD didn't respond")
return
self._last_skip = now
print(f"[skip] @{user}{now_playing}", flush=True)
await self._say(writer, f"⏭ skipped by @{user} → now: {now_playing}")
# ─── entrypoint ─────────────────────────────────────────────────────────────
async def main():
env = {**load_env(ENV), **os.environ} # process env wins over .env
token = env.get("TWITCH_ACCESS_TOKEN", "").strip()
nick = env.get("TWITCH_NICK", "").strip()
channel = env.get("TWITCH_CHANNEL", nick).strip()
missing = [k for k, v in (("TWITCH_ACCESS_TOKEN", token), ("TWITCH_NICK", nick)) if not v]
if missing:
print(f"[err] missing in {ENV}: {', '.join(missing)}", file=sys.stderr)
sys.exit(1)
bot = TwitchBot(nick=nick, token=token, channel=channel, mpd=Mpd())
await bot.run()
if __name__ == "__main__":
try:
asyncio.run(main())
except KeyboardInterrupt:
sys.exit(0)
